Sahota demands Cong names him candidate instead of Nabha

Image

Press Trust of India Fatehgarh Sahib
Senior Congress leader Jagmeet Singh Sahota today raised the banner of revolt after his party alloted sitting MLA Randeep Singh Nabha the ticket to contest the Punjab Assembly polls from Amloh constituency.

Sahota, along with his supporters, assembled near his office at Mandi Gobindgarh here this evening and announced that he would contest elections as an Independent candidate if the Congress high command did not reconsider its decision.

His supporters claimed that he was a deserving candidate from the seat.

Even in the last Assembly elections Nabha was chosen over Sahota by the Congress for the seat.

After he was expelled from Congress, Sahota had contested Assembly elections as People Party of Punjab (PPP) candidate from Amloh.
 

He was reinstated in the party after after PPP merged with Congress.
